CME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2016 in Review

750 of the 4,000 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in CME Group (CME) for Q4 2016, worth a combined $32.9B — up 15% from $28.7B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 121 funds opened new CME positions and 48 closed out — a net gain of 73 holders — while 252 added to existing stakes and 268 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Bank of America, adding an estimated $466M. The largest seller was BlackRock Advisors, cutting an estimated $144M.
